Meetal Shah; Andrew Scanlan; Avery Wall – Online Submission, 2025
Purpose: This study examines the impact of the Amira Learning AI-powered reading platform on literacy outcomes for elementary students in 12 school districts in Louisiana during the 2023-24 school year. Weston-Sementelli, Jennifer L.; Saxton, Emily; Anguiano, Carlos; Espel, Emma V.; Meyer, Stephen – RMC Research Corporation, 2020
RMC Research used a case study approach to document implementation of "Imagine Language & Literacy" and a correlational design to examine the relationship between student program usage and student academic achievement outcomes for students in grades K-2.
